What is Tool Calling?¶
Important: Tool calling is often misunderstood. Let's clarify what actually happens:
The Reality of Tool Calling¶
- LLMs don't execute functions - They cannot and do not run your code
- LLMs only see descriptions - They work with JSON schemas that describe your functions
- LLMs make requests - They tell you what function to call and with what arguments
- You do the work - Your application executes the function and returns results
- LLMs process results - They incorporate the function results into their response
The Tool Calling Workflow¶
User: "What's the weather in Shanghai?"
↓
LLM: "I need to call get_weather function with location='Shanghai'"
↓
Your App: Executes get_weather("Shanghai") → {"temp": "22°C", "condition": "sunny"}
↓
LLM: "The weather in Shanghai is 22°C and sunny"
What LLMs Actually See¶
When you provide a function schema, the LLM only sees the description:
{
"name": "get_weather",
"description": "Get current weather for a location",
"parameters": {
"type": "object",
"properties": {
"location": { "type": "string", "description": "City name" }
}
}
}
The LLM has no knowledge of your actual implementation - it only knows what you tell it in the description.
Basic Example¶
Here's a simple example to get you started:
import openai
import json
client = openai.OpenAI(
base_url="http://localhost:44497/v1",
api_key="dummy"
)
# Step 1: Implement your function
def get_weather(location: str) -> dict:
"""Get current weather for a location"""
return {
"location": location,
"temperature": "22°C",
"condition": "sunny",
"humidity": "65%"
}
# Step 2: Create the JSON schema
tools = [
{
"type": "function",
"function": {
"name": "get_weather",
"description": "Get current weather for a location",
"parameters": {
"type": "object",
"properties": {
"location": {
"type": "string",
"description": "City name or 'City, Country' format"
}
},
"required": ["location"]
}
}
}
]
# Step 3: Function execution handler
def execute_function_call(function_name: str, arguments: dict):
"""Execute the actual function based on LLM's request"""
if function_name == "get_weather":
return get_weather(**arguments)
else:
return {"error": f"Unknown function: {function_name}"}
# Step 4: Make a request with tool calls
response = client.chat.completions.create(
model="argo:gpt-5",
messages=[
{"role": "user", "content": "What's the weather in New York?"}
],
tools=tools,
tool_choice="auto"
)
# Step 5: Handle tool calls in the response
if response.choices[0].message.tool_calls:
for tool_call in response.choices[0].message.tool_calls:
function_name = tool_call.function.name
function_args = json.loads(tool_call.function.arguments)
# Execute the actual function
result = execute_function_call(function_name, function_args)
print(f"Function: {function_name}")
print(f"Arguments: {function_args}")
print(f"Result: {result}")
Key Points to Remember¶
- The LLM only sees the schema in
tools, not your actual function implementation - You must manually ensure the schema matches your function signature
- You are responsible for executing the function when the LLM requests it
- Always validate and sanitize inputs from the LLM before execution

Availability¶
- Available on: Both streaming and non-streaming chat completion endpoints
- Supported endpoints:
/v1/chat/completions - Not supported: Argo passthrough (
/v1/chat) and legacy completion endpoints (/v1/completions) - Status: Production-ready feature with native function calling support
Native Function Calling¶
Argo Proxy now supports native function calling for supported models:
Supported Models¶
- OpenAI models: ✅ Full native function calling support
- Anthropic models: ✅ Full native function calling support
- Gemini models: ✅ Full native function calling support (added in v2.8.0)
Key Benefits¶
- Better Performance: Native function calling provides improved reliability and speed
- OpenAI Compatibility: All input and output remains in standard OpenAI format
- Seamless Migration: Existing OpenAI-compatible code works without changes
